How do you add flavor to salmon patties?

parsley – fresh herbs adds fresh flavor to the salmon patties. Parsley is a classic option, but dill and chives are great too. panko breadcrumbs – this will give the salmon cakes a wonderful crunchy exterior and help to bind the salmon cakes too, since we use them in both the batter and the breading.

Furthermore, are salmon patties good for you?

Salmon cakes are a quick, easy and affordable way to add more fish to your diet. … Canned salmon is full of protein, B vitamins, vitamin D and heart-healthy Omega 3 fatty acids, making it an excellent pantry staple.

Also question is, are salmon patties healthy for you? Salmon is a healthy alternative to high-fat meats. One hundred grams of salmon, which is enough for one patty, has 200 percent of the recommended daily intake of vitamin B-12. Like many vitamins, B-12 enables enzymes to do their jobs.

Simply so, can I freeze homemade salmon patties?

Mix salmon patties mixture as instructed in the recipe and shape patties. … Once salmon patties are frozen, wrap each salmon patty in plastic wrap and place wrapped patties into a zip-lock freezer bag. Label the bag and place it in the freezer. Salmon patties can last in the freezer for up to 2 months.

Can salmon patties be made ahead?

Make Ahead Salmon Croquette Recipe

You can prepare salmon croquettes in advance and refrigerate the patties for up to 24 hours or freeze for up to 2 months before cooking.

Can you eat salmon right out of the can?

Canned salmon is already cooked – just drain the liquids, and it’s ready to eat or add to your favourite dish. You can remove the skin if you like. Don’t throw out the soft, calcium-rich bones! Mash them with a fork and you won’t even notice them.

How do I keep my fish patties from falling apart?

Remove any bones from the cooked fish along with the skin, then flake the flesh into the potato-pea mix along with 2 tbsp of the cooking milk. Err on the side of a drier mix to ensure that the cakes do not collapse when you fry them.

How do you bind patties without eggs?

If you want to use a binder in your meat, but don’t want to use egg, other alternatives are flour such as wheat flour, cracker crumbs, or even oatmeal. You can go a more scientific route and use gelatin, which is used a lot in baking, or guar or xanthan gums.

How do you fix dried salmon patties?

Add breadcrumbs, panko, or crushed saltine crackers to the salmon, along with the eggs. This will help the salmon patties stick together. If the patties are too dry, add a little bit of salmon juice back into the mixture.

How do you keep croquettes from falling apart?

Adding flour to the filling also prevents them from falling apart. Our recipe uses three tablespoons, which is just enough to help hold them together. If your croquettes are still giving you trouble, you can try chilling them for 30 minutes before frying to firm them up.

Is canned salmon healthy?

Canned salmon is a nutritious choice

Canned salmon is rich in protein, vitamin D, calcium (from the bones) and healthy omega-3 fats. Omega-3 fats are heart healthy fats. They also promote healthy brain development in babies.

Why are my tuna patties falling apart?

Make sure the pan is really really hot but on medium-low. If the pan isn’t hot enough the egg sticks to the pan and pulls on the patty and tears it apart. … Big chunks of tuna or big chunks of vegetables increase the risk of patties falling apart. Take the time to chop your ingredients very small.

Why do my fish cakes always fall apart?

If they are chopped too coarsely they can burn when the fish cakes are being cooked. The onions can also act a failure points in the cakes causing fault lines about which the cakes can fall apart when being cooked. … Always drain the cooked onions well before adding to the mixture to avoid excess moisture in the mix.

Why do my fish cakes fall apart?

The downfall of fish cakes that fall apart when frying them usually results in the mashed potatoes being too wet. The secret is to have a dryish potato mash leaving some lumps which provide texture. Make sure that you drain the potatoes well before mashing them.
